quote  Dandy replacement for notepad  quote

  • Interface: 5
  • Features: 4
  • Ease of use: 4
  • Value: 5
  • Overall: 5

Make line numbers visible, or not. Set background colour, even foreground color. Create zero-length file in its folder and name it Win32Pad.ini -- Then Win32Pad becomes fully portable on flash. One way to do that: echo.>Win32Pad.ini [ENT]andexit All settings get saved to this local .ini file. Win32Pad is not Unicode compliant, but otherwise it is most suitable and has a small footprint. Print margins are fixed, but they work well for a 3-ring binder. A more heavy-duty editor WITH Unicode is NotePad2, which allows MULTIPLE .ini files according to your taste or need (specify in the command line which one). I use Win32Pad all the time and recommend it. --Ruedriger

quote  This one wins it.  quote

  • Interface: 5
  • Features: 5
  • Ease of use: 5
  • Value: 5
  • Overall: 5

For years I have tried various versions of Notpad replacements, and have never been happy with any. One even took over my notepad and even after some renaming, notepad never worked right. This program, Win32Pad, is easy to use and easy to configure. I have placed it in my C:windows directory and renamed my notepad as "notepad.old" and in its stead placed win32pad but had to rename it to "notepad.exe" and I added to the same directory all the accompanying zipped files such as the help file, the ini file and gid file. Basically, I extracted the files from win32pad into the C:windows folder so when it needs to start or get a help file, it will know where to find it. I highly recommend this program to anyone seeking a well designed alternative to Notepad.exe. Thanks to the developer for making it available and FREE.
